Joint Forces Launch Massive Raid in Chattogram Jungle Solimpur

A massive joint operation is underway in the Jungle Solimpur area of Sitakunda, Chattogram. Starting at 6:00 AM on Monday, March 9, a combined force of 4,000 personnel from the Army, Police, RAB, and BGB began the raid.

The operation, sanctioned by the Ministry of Home Affairs, is expected to continue until Tuesday afternoon.

According to Additional Superintendent of Police (Media) Md. Russell, the force includes 550 Army personnel, 1,800 Police officers, 330 APBN members, 400 RAB personnel, and 120 BGB members. The mission is supported by 15 Armored Personnel Carriers (APCs), three dog squads, and three standby helicopters. Law enforcement teams have entered the rugged terrain through multiple access points.

This coordinated crackdown follows a fatal incident on January 19, when RAB-7 Deputy Assistant Director Motaleb Hossain Bhuiyan was killed by terrorists while attempting an arrest in the area. A case was subsequently filed at Sitakunda Police Station naming Mohammad Yasin as the primary accused, along with 200 others.

Jungle Solimpur spans approximately 3,100 acres of hilly terrain near the Bayezid Bostami area. Despite being private land worth thousands of crores, the area has long been a focal point for illegal hill cutting and criminal activity.
